Step 7: Migrate to the new Lattermill dependency graph visualizer. The legacy renderer is removed in this release, so plugins that injected custom node styles via the old hook API must switch to the declarative theme contract. Edge bundling is now on by default, and cyclic dependencies are highlighted rather than dropped, which may change how your plugin's output looks. Validate against a graph with at least one cycle before publishing. The visualizer reads its settings from the block below.

settings of bagef-bahop:
ZORMIR_PIN=0331
ZORMIR_METRICS_HOST=metrics.zormir.norvalabs.internal
ZORMIR_LOG_LEVEL=debug
ZORMIR_TENANT=eliix

# Subscription Tier: Vellum Plus (Managers Only)

For the incoming director: Vellum Plus launches Q3. Sits between Core and Summit. Adds offline sync, priority queueing, and the Fenwick analytics pack. Price point under review — modelling suggests 19/month. Beta feedback from the Orley cohort is positive; churn risk low.

Marketing holds until legal clears the bundling terms. Rationale for the timing is set out below.

confidential, bagap-yadup: Keliusax Logistics plans to raise the Oliius list price by 20.8 percent in February. The finance team signed off on a budget of $471.3 million for Project Casdor. The renewal with Oliionix Systems closes at $291.0 million a year, 30.1 percent below the last contract. Project Istius slips by two quarters because of the audit delay.

Handover — Brann to Ilse. Pallet of recalled Voltique chargers staged in bay 4, shrink-wrapped, red recall tags on all sides. Count verified: 240 units. Do not mix with outbound stock. Pickup booked with Kestrun Freight for Thursday morning; driver needs dock 2. Paperwork is in the orange folder. The confidential hand-over line for the courier is below.

dispatch memo: the sorius tamius courier leaves the praeth ledger at gate 4873 under passcode 928014

**Q: Why are folks from Brindlewood Analytics eating in our canteen?**
Good spot! As of this month, the third-floor canteen at Harkwell House is shared with our neighbours at Brindlewood Analytics under a joint catering deal. It keeps the kitchen busy enough to stay open five days a week, which is a win for everyone. Their staff use the east stairwell entrance; ours use the usual doors. If the canteen door reader ever flags you, don't panic — just use the shared-access code below.

turnstile pass: bdg-YEOZLM-79341408